When you write a resume for a truck driver position there are some key items you need to include:
1. Contact Information
Include your full name, phone #, email, as well as your address (including city and state). These details ought to appear prominently at top of your resume so employers are able to easily contact you.
2. Objective Statement or Professional Summary
Include an objective or professional summary that briefly summarizes your career goals and showcases your relevant abilities and experiences as truck driver. This section should be tailored to the job you’re applying for.
3. License and Certifications
Make a list of all licenses and certifications you have received as a truck driver. This could consist of a commercial driver’s certificate (CDL) as well as endorsements for vehicles that are specialized (such as those for hazardous materials) or safety training certificates.
4. Professional Experience
Include your career history by reverse order starting with the most recent job you held. Include the name of the company and dates of employment, the job title and a brief explanation of your responsibilities and accomplishments. Concentrate on highlighting any relevant experience driving trucks or transporting products.
5. Skills
Create a special section for highlighting your top qualities as a truck driver. Include any technical knowledge for example, operating different kinds of trucks, or making use of GPS navigation systems. Also, make mention of soft skills such as time management and attention to detail and good communication capabilities.
6. Education
List your educational background, including any relevant certifications or degrees. Be sure to include your name, the institution, dates of attendance, and the diploma or degree you have earned.

What should I include in my resume for a truck driver?
On your truck driver resume be sure to include your contact information, a summary or objective description, pertinent abilities (such as knowing specific routes or machines) Work history, previous driving positions, any certifications or licenses you have (such such as CDL) as well as any awards or accolades you’ve won. It is essential to craft the resume of your application to emphasize the skills and experiences that are best suited to the specific truck driving position you are applying for.
Do I have to use a generic template for my resume for a truck driver?
While using a standard template might be convenient however, it is recommended to customize your resume for every job application. Employers appreciate seeing resumes that are customized to their particular requirements. A template that is generic can create a resume that is less individual and less attractive to potential employers. By personalizing your resume, you will be able to show how your expertise and qualifications match the requirements of the truck driver job.
